,
[ Pobierz całość w formacie PDF ]
//-->Spis treściWstęp .............................................................................................. 7Rozdział 1. Architektura języka SysML ............................................................... 91.1.1.2.1.3.1.4.1.5.Wprowadzenie do języka SysML ............................................................................ 9Powstanie i ewolucja języka SysML ...................................................................... 10SysML a metodologie i narzędzia tworzenia systemów ........................................ 12Inżynieria systemów .............................................................................................. 13Struktura języka SysML ........................................................................................ 14Rozdział 2. Diagram wymagań systemowych .................................................... 192.1. Znaczenie wymagań w procesie tworzenia systemu .............................................. 192.1.1. Klasyfikacja wymagań ................................................................................ 202.1.2. Metody dokumentowania wymagań systemowych ..................................... 212.2. Elementy diagramu wymagań systemowych ......................................................... 222.2.1. Kategorie modelowania .............................................................................. 222.2.2. Wymagania ................................................................................................. 232.2.3. Rodzaje związków pomiędzy wymaganiami .............................................. 242.2.4. Zagnieżdżenie ............................................................................................. 252.2.5. Zależność wyprowadzania .......................................................................... 282.2.6. Zależność realizacji .................................................................................... 282.2.7. Zależność powielania .................................................................................. 302.2.8. Zależność weryfikowania ........................................................................... 322.2.9. Zależność precyzowania ............................................................................. 332.2.10.Zależnośćśledzenia.................................................................................... 342.2.11.Analiza porównawcza zależności ............................................................... 372.3. Zaawansowana specyfikacja wymagań oraz związków ......................................... 392.3.1. Tabelaryczna specyfikacja wymagań ........................................................... 402.3.2. Tabelaryczna specyfikacja związków .......................................................... 412.3.3. Rozszerzone wymagania systemowe ........................................................... 412.3.4. Stereotypowanie rozszerzonych wymagań systemowych ............................ 42Rozdział 3. Diagram definiowania bloków ......................................................... 453.1. Rola bloków w dokumentacji systemu .................................................................. 453.2. Elementy diagramu definiowania bloków .............................................................. 463.2.1. Kategorie modelowania .............................................................................. 463.2.2. Bloki ........................................................................................................... 483.2.3. Cechy bloku ................................................................................................ 483.2.4. Sekcje bloku ............................................................................................... 504Język inżynierii systemów SysML. Architektura i zastosowania3.2.5. Związki ....................................................................................................... 513.2.6. Typy wartości ............................................................................................. 543.3. Zaawansowana specyfikacja bloków ..................................................................... 563.3.1. Dodatkowe sekcje bloku ............................................................................. 563.3.2. Bloki abstrakcyjne ...................................................................................... 583.3.3. Bloki asocjacyjne ........................................................................................ 593.3.4. Bloki ograniczeń ......................................................................................... 603.3.5. Alokacje ...................................................................................................... 60Rozdział 4. Diagram bloków wewnętrznych ....................................................... 654.1. Elementy diagramu bloków wewnętrznych ........................................................... 654.1.1. Kategorie modelowania .............................................................................. 654.1.2. Części ......................................................................................................... 674.1.3. Klasyfikacja portów .................................................................................... 674.1.4. Pojedyncze porty transmisyjne ................................................................... 684.1.5. Zagregowane porty transmisyjne ................................................................ 694.1.6. Sprzęganie zagregowanych portów transmisyjnych ................................... 714.1.7. Porty standardowe ...................................................................................... 714.2. Zaawansowane elementy diagramów bloków wewnętrznych ................................ 744.2.1. Przywołanie bloku/części ........................................................................... 744.2.2. Wartość początkowa ................................................................................... 764.2.3. Węzeł bloku asocjacyjnego ........................................................................ 774.2.4. Przepływ zasobów ...................................................................................... 784.2.5. Definiowanie portów w sekcjach części/bloku ........................................... 795.1. Znaczenie parametrów w dokumentowaniu systemu ............................................. 815.2. Elementy diagramu parametrycznego .................................................................... 825.2.1. Kategorie modelowania .............................................................................. 825.2.2. Bloki ograniczeń ......................................................................................... 835.2.3. Cechy ograniczające ................................................................................... 865.2.4. Przypisywanie wartości cechom ograniczającym ....................................... 865.2.5. Funkcje celowe ........................................................................................... 885.2.6. Miary efektywności .................................................................................... 91Rozdział 5. Diagram parametryczny .................................................................. 81Rozdział 6. Rozszerzony diagram czynności ....................................................... 956.1. Znaczenie czynności w modelowaniu systemów ................................................... 956.2. Elementy diagramu czynności ............................................................................... 966.2.1. Kategorie modelowania .............................................................................. 966.2.2. Charakterystyka pierwotnych kategorii modelowania ................................ 966.3. Rozszerzenia diagramów czynności w języku SysML ........................................ 1036.3.1. Systemy ciągłe i strumieniowe ................................................................. 1036.3.2. Wartości kontrolne i operatory sterowania ............................................... 1046.3.3. Buforowanie danych i sterowania ............................................................. 1066.3.4. Parametr opcjonalny ................................................................................. 1096.3.5. Przepustowość .......................................................................................... 1116.3.6. Prawdopodobieństwo ................................................................................ 1126.3.7. Warunki wstępne i końcowe ..................................................................... 1136.3.8. Blokowa notacja czynności ...................................................................... 1167.1.7.2.7.3.7.4.7.5.7.6.Rodzaje diagramów UML4SysML ...................................................................... 119Diagram przypadków użycia ............................................................................... 120Diagram maszyny stanowej ................................................................................. 124Diagram sekwencji .............................................................................................. 127Diagramy pakietów .............................................................................................. 133Diagramy UML 2 x nieujęte w specyfikacji języka SysML ................................ 136Rozdział 7. Diagramy UML4SysML ................................................................. 119Spis treści5Dodatek A Słownik polsko-angielski .............................................................. 139Dodatek B Słownik angielsko-polski .............................................................. 147Dodatek C Spis rysunków .............................................................................. 155Dodatek D Spis tabel .................................................................................... 159Dodatek ELiteratura ..................................................................................... 161Skorowidz .................................................................................... 1676Język inżynierii systemów SysML. Architektura i zastosowania [ Pobierz całość w formacie PDF ] |
Wątki
|